G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The Marketing Intern is responsible for supporting the Marketing Department, which includes
Employee Communications, Marketing, Advertising Services and Media Relations. This position
will provide an in-depth look in Marketing and its many facets in a busy, challenging environment.
Receive hands-on experience with writing internal communication pieces (newsletter articles,
intranet content, flyers), and learning and taking lead in implementing communication planning and
promotions. Web knowledge is desired as this position will require learning the internal web site
programming and production process.
The work environment is very fast paced and requires a quick learner. Work situations and
assignments will require organization, prioritization, planning skills, independence and creativity.
Students will work 25-30 hours a week, with some weekend hours. Schedules are flexible. School
credit can be earned for this unpaid position.
